Think of it like a doctor’s visit for your car:
🧰 A minor service is your routine check-up: oil, filters, brakes, fluids, and basic inspections to keep things running right.
🔧 A major service is the full medical, spark plugs, filters, key fluid changes, and a deeper look under the hood.
The general rule of thumb:
Minor: every 10,000–15,000 km
Major: every 30,000–45,000 km (but always check your manual).
